This Chicken Got Hands: A Feathered Frenzy of Farm-Based Fury
This Chicken Got Hands is exactly what the title suggests: a game where you play a chicken hellbent on revenge after its eggs are stolen. Expect plenty of crashing, bashing, and smashing of the farmer's property.
The game joins a growing trend of games featuring seemingly harmless animals turned violent (think Squirrel With a Gun or Goat Simulator). In this case, a chicken's the star, and it's out for blood...or at least, to wreak havoc on the farmer's farm.
While the title itself isn't groundbreaking, the game boasts a visually appealing 3D-rendered farm environment. Players race against the clock, upgrading their chicken's stats and abilities, utilizing various moves in fast-paced action. Although the graphics might appear somewhat excessive at times (the depth of field is noticeable), the gameplay looks promising and fun.
A Shocking Price Range?
One surprising aspect is the in-app purchase system. The price range, listed from a modest £0.99 to a staggering £38.99, is unusually broad and warrants attention. The purpose of such a wide range remains unclear, raising questions about the game's hidden monetization strategies.
